Cholecalciferol Poisoning in Dogs, Cats – Cholecalciferol Toxicity
This is one of the most dangerous mouse and rat poisons on the market and unfortunately, seems to be gaining in popularity. Cholecalciferol, or activated vitamin D3, causes a life-threateningly high calcium and phosphorus level in the body, resulting in severe, acute...
